TB Joshua’s Funeral Details Released By Synagogue Church (Photo)

 The detail for the funeral of the founder of the Synagogue Church of All Nations, Prophet T.B. Joshua has been released by TB Joshua Ministries.

CEO of Ovation media, Dele Momodu, who was a friend of the late prophet took to his Instagram to share a photo showing details of the funeral as released by the church.

On July 5, a candlelight procession will be held followed by a tribute service and service of songs/all night praise will be held on July 6 and 7. He would be laid in state on July 8. The funeral service and interment will hold the following day, July 9.

The funeral will be completed with a thanksgiving service on July 11.

Synagogue Church of All Nations initially released a statement about the burial and funeral of the late prophet.
